llvm-6502/lib
Evan Cheng e077ef6e85 Fixed some spiller bugs exposed by the recent two-address code changes. Now
there may be other def(s) apart from the use&def two-address operand. We need
to check if the register reuse for a use&def operand may conflicts with another
def. Provide a mean to recover from the conflict if it is detected when the
defs are processed later.


git-svn-id: https://llvm.org/svn/llvm-project/llvm/trunk@31439 91177308-0d34-0410-b5e6-96231b3b80d8
2006-11-04 00:21:55 +00:00
..
Analysis Fix BasicAA/2006-11-03-BasicAAVectorCrash.ll by handling out-of-range 2006-11-03 21:58:48 +00:00
Archive For PR797: 2006-08-25 19:54:53 +00:00
AsmParser For PR786: 2006-11-02 20:25:50 +00:00
Bytecode Remove some dead code. 2006-11-03 01:44:51 +00:00
CodeGen Fixed some spiller bugs exposed by the recent two-address code changes. Now 2006-11-04 00:21:55 +00:00
Debugger For PR786: 2006-11-02 20:25:50 +00:00
ExecutionEngine For PR786: 2006-11-02 20:25:50 +00:00
Linker For PR786: 2006-11-02 20:25:50 +00:00
Support assert.h -> cassert 2006-11-03 01:38:14 +00:00
System Get rid of unused variable. 2006-11-02 07:59:59 +00:00
Target Describe PPC predicates, which are a pair of CR# and condition. 2006-11-03 23:53:25 +00:00
Transforms The wrong parameter was being tested to deturmine i32 vs i64 2006-11-03 22:45:50 +00:00
VMCore For PR786: 2006-11-02 20:25:50 +00:00
Makefile Make some changes suggested by Chris: 2006-05-17 22:55:35 +00:00